Description
2-Hydroxymethyl-5-Methyl-p-Benzoquinone is a specialized benzoquinone derivative that serves as a versatile synthetic intermediate and functional building block. Its unique structure, featuring both a hydroxymethyl and a methyl substituent, makes it valuable for introducing specific quinone moieties into more complex molecules. This compound is primarily sought by research and development teams in the pharmaceutical, agrochemical, and fine chemical sectors for applications in synthesis and material science.

Basic Information
| Product Name | 2-Hydroxymethyl-5-Methyl-p-Benzoquinone |
| CAS No. | 40870-52-8 |
| Molecular Formula | C8H8O3 |
| Molecular Weight | 152.15 g/mol |
| Synonyms | 5-Methyl-2-(hydroxymethyl)-1,4-benzoquinone; 2-(Hydroxymethyl)-5-methyl-1,4-benzoquinone; 5-Methyl-2-hydroxymethyl-p-benzoquinone; Toluhydroquinone hydroxymethyl ether (oxidized form); 2-Hydroxymethyl-5-methylquinone; Contact for additional synonyms. |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at a controlled room temperature (typically 15-25°C). Due to its sensitivity to oxidation, it is recommended to store the material under an inert atmosphere (e.g., nitrogen or argon) for long-term preservation. Keep away from incompatible materials.
